Mike Krack

The Prevalence of Multi-Year Contracts Among F1 Drivers Explained

Driver Contracts

The prevalence of multi-year contracts among F1 drivers is explained in this issue of the Business of Motorsport. You will also hear why Rwanda thinks they deserve F1, the likelihood of the World Rally Championship returning to America and how IMSA is moving beyond convergence. All this and much more. Motorsport Industry News Formula 1 … Read more

Formula 1 Continues its Positive Revenue Momentum

F1 Logo

On the eve of the inaugural Las Vegas Grand Prix, Formula 1 announced their Third Quarter financial results which continue their positive revenue momentum. It’s all part of this week’s Business of Motorsport. I also bring you an array of news and analysis on NASCAR as they conclude their 2023 season, the broadcast finances of … Read more